Music Maker, the program, is free. You cannot buy it. Editions are not free, except for the Free Edition. There is no Edition program; there is no "premium installer." What you are installing is the program, Music Maker.

You need the Program and then you activate an Edition in the program. If you upgrade to Music Maker 2022, then when you log in you will immediately see the last Edition that you had activated. You then have to go to the Downloads tab and download and install everything that is there. So, you can have Music Maker 2022 (free) with 2021 Premium activated (along with any previous Editions).

Sometimes it takes up to a minute for the program to react properly to show the correct last Edition, so it could say Free Edition for a while, then it will change. The same with the Store; it sometimes takes a while for the program to catch up.

Which version of Music Maker do you have?

This is what the Welcome screen for Music Maker 2022 looks like when you open it.

The version is indicated at the bottom right - 30.0.5.46.

Above that you will see the Edition that is last activated and right below that in blue is a link to "All activated Music Maker Editions." Click on it to see that your previous activated Editions show up.
